Kaolinite-type laminated nanomaterial with structural fe, production method thereof and use of same

Authors: Iriarte Lecumberri, Pedro I.; Huertas, F. J.; Linares González, José; Petit, Sabine;

Kaolinite-type laminated nanomaterial with structural fe, production method thereof and use of same

Abstract

[ES] El objeto de la presente invención es un nano material laminado tipo caolinita que se diferencia de los materiales tipo caolinita tanto naturales como de síntesis conocidos hasta ahora por su mayor contenido en Fe incorporado en la estructura. Estos materiales laminados pueden resultar de interés en la catálisis de reacciones redox (i.e. síntesis orgánica, degradación de contaminantes de naturaleza orgánica), así como en aplicaciones derivadas de su carácter ferromagnético, además de presentar interés por las aplicaciones tradicionales de los minerales de arcilla en la industria farmacéutica (soportes, antiácidos, protectores estomacales) al poder complementarse su uso convencional con el de aporte de hierro. Para el especialista al que está dirigida la presente invención, serán evidentes muchas otras aplicaciones.

[EN] The invention relates to a kaolinite-type laminated nanomaterial which is different from hitherto-known natural and synthetic kaolinite-type materials in that it has a greater Fe content incorporated in the structure thereof. The inventive laminated materials are of interest in the catalysis of redox reactions (i.e. organic synthesis, degradation of organic contaminants), as well as in applications derived from the ferromagnetic character thereof. In addition, said materials are of interest for traditional applications involving clay minerals in the pharmaceutical industry (supports, antacids, stomach protectors) since the standard use thereof is combined with the provision of iron. The invention is intended for specialists for whom many other possible applications will be apparent.
